ru·be·an·ic acid \|rübē|anik-\ noun Etymology: rubeanic International Scientific Vocabulary rube- (from Latin rubeus red, reddish) + -ane + -ic : an intensely colored thioamide (CSNH2)2 that is a weak acid, that is made by addition of hydrogen sulfide to cyanogen, and that forms deeply colored heat-stable nickel salts; dithio-oxamide |
